5050s VTEC Conversion Fix
Troubleshooting and installation guide for using 5050s components in Honda VTEC conversion circuits to resolve MIL code 21.
This guide addresses a common issue when installing a 5050s component into the IC14 position on a Honda ECU board, specifically when it results in a MIL Code 21 (VTEC Solenoid Malfunction).
Installation Procedure
Follow these steps to correctly install the 5050s component and resolve Code 21:
- Prepare Board: Modify and install the required VTEC components as normal, but do not install the
IC14component yet. - Install 5050s: Install the 5050s component in the
IC14position. Do not solder pin 4. - Bridge PCB Pads: On the ECU PCB, bridge pads 2 and 4. Warning: Ensure you are bridging the PCB pads, not the legs of the 5050s component.
- Resistor Mod: Take an 820 Ohm resistor. Solder a short length of wire (approx. 4cm) to one end of the resistor. Solder the other end of the resistor to the emitter of
Q102(this provides a 5V reference). - Final Connection: Solder the free end of the wire to pin 4 of the 5050s. Trim the excess leg length if necessary to ensure a clean install.
Technical Verification
This method has been tested to hold VTEC engagement continuously without failure or overheating of components. If the issue persists, verify all solder joints and ensure no unintended bridges exist between the pins of the 5050s or the surrounding PCB pads.
